N.D.C.C. § 32-41-02 Scope
0.3K chars
This chapter applies only to a foreign-money claim in an action or distribution proceeding. This chapter applies to foreign-money issues even if other law under the conflict of laws rules of this state applies to other issues in the action or distribution proceeding.
